    The Samsung Galaxy A6 and Samsung Galaxy A6+ are mid range Android smartphones produced by Samsung Electronics. They were announced on 2 May 2018 and first released in Europe , Asia , and Latin America on the same month, then released in South Korea , Africa , and China . [ 1 ]

    Samsung Ultra Edition is a former series of mobile phones from Samsung Electronics that were designed to be extremely slim and minimalistic. The first range was introduced in June 2006 [ 1 ] which included the X820, dubbed the "world's thinnest" at just 6.9 millimetres thickness. [ 2 ]

    The Samsung Galaxy A15 and Samsung Galaxy A15 5G are Android-based smartphones designed, developed and marketed by Samsung Electronics as a part of its Galaxy A series. They were announced on 11 December 2023, and released on the sixteenth of December less than a week later.

    The Galaxy A55 5G has a triple rear camera setup, including a 50 MP Sony IMX906 wide-angle lens with an f/1.8 aperture, phase detection autofocus, and optical image stabilization; a 12 MP Sony IMX258 ultrawide-angle lens with an f/2.2 aperture and a 123° field of view; and a 5 MP macro lens with an f/2.4 aperture.
